Trying to find a Shakespeare blank that the BWC 1120 5'6" was built on. Client loves his off the shelf but wants a custom build on this blank if I can locate it. It is 5'6", one piece, rated 3/4-3, heavy action, line 15-25. I have shown him a room full of better choices (IMO) but he wants to go this way if possible.

thanks for any help.

Hi Walt,
Far as I know Shakespeare do not sell blanks anymore. Tried to get a 7 foot Ugly Stik blank- no hope. Your only chance might be if someone has got one and want to sell it. Good luck.
